We are seeking an Associate Technical Trainer to join the Employee Experience division. This role focuses on designing, coordinating, and delivering technical training programs that strengthen OUC’s skilled trades workforce. The training covers electric, water, and power plant operations and involves developing manuals, delivering classroom and hands‑on field instruction, conducting field observations, and supporting graded assessments. The Associate Technical Trainer will support training needs assessments, maintain training documentation, and help integrate online, VR/AR, and simulation‑based learning tools as the team modernizes its approach.
This role operates on a four‑day workweek with 10‑hour shifts, Monday through Thursday, 6:00 a.m. to 4:30 p.m., with Fridays off. Some schedule flexibility may be needed at times to support training activities across OUC locations.
Job PurposeThe Associate Technical Trainer supports the design, coordination, and delivery of technical training programs that empower OUC’s skilled trades workforce. In partnership with technical trainers, this role helps create and implement engaging classroom and field-based instruction tailored to operational needs. Key responsibilities include developing training manuals and materials, contributing to competency‑based learning pathways, and ensuring all instruction aligns with OUC’s Safe Work Practices.
